Anyway, onto photography. This entry is also about my family who are visiting for a few days from Sydney and overseas. My cousin was kind enough to sit for a portrait session in our guest room. This was the perfect opportunity for me to practise applying make-up on someone else's face, and giving direction for poses. It wasn't easy trying to direct in French. There are actions and parts of the body that I just don't know how to say. So there was a lot of, "Do what I do, like this. More like this. Oui."
The images are something a little bit different than what I've described in previous posts. Rather than dark, shadowy images in a blacked out studio, I used natural light coming in through the window to get a brighter, more colourful and natural look. I would've used a reflector if I had one handy, but I don't mind the shadows so much. The focus of this shoot was more about applying the make-up and directing the model (albeit in broken French!) to look the way I envisioned, then capturing that with my camera. She did a great job. Didn't get camera shy or anything. It started off as a fun dress up type of thing, then she really got into it!
